- The distance between Urbana, Il, Usa and Portland, Maine, Usa is approximately 1,517 km or 943 mi.
- To reach Urbana, Il in this distance one would set out from Portland, Maine bearing 260.6° or W and follow the great circles arc to approach Urbana, Il bearing 248.7° or WSW .
- Urbana, Il has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Portland, Maine has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
- Urbana, Il is in or near the cool temperate moist forest biome whereas Portland, Maine is in or near the cool temperate wet forest biome.
- The average annual temperature is 3.4 °C (6.1°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 2 °C (3.6°F) more in Urbana, Il.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to subcontinental.
- Total annual precipitation averages 117.7 mm (4.6 in) less which is equivalent to 117.7 l/m² (2.89 US gal/ft²) or 1,177,000 l/ha (125,829 US gal/ac) less. About 8/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 3.6° higher in Urbana, Il than in Portland, Maine.
